Md. Rafiqul Islam, PhD is an Associate Professor in the Department of Biotechnology at    Sher-e-Bangla Agricultural University (SAU), Dhaka, Bangladesh. He started his professional career as a Lecturer in the Department of Biotechnology, PSTU in December 2012. His field of expertise is in Biotechnology and Plant molecular Biology (Plant-microbe interaction). He completed his Doctor of Philosophy (PhD) in Agricultural and in Research with a thesis on “Inheritance and Development of Molecular Markers Linked to Bacterial Fruit Blotch Resistance in Melon” from Sunchon National University, Sunchon, South Korea in February 2020. His PhD research mainly focused on the plant molecular biology (Plant-microbe interaction) specially identify the eco-friendly host resistant germplasm against pathogen (bacteria and fungus) along with development of plants as well as bacterial molecular markers. The eventual goal of his research is to develop advanced approaches and assist plant breeders for developing germplasm to improve crop adaptability and resilience under stress environmental conditions as well as improving crop yield to achieve agricultural sustainability.

Dr. Rafiqul completed his Bachelor of Science in Agriculture (Hons.) with secured CGPA 3.91 out of 4.00 (securing 6th. position) in the academic year of 2002-2006. He also completed his Master of Science in Genetics and Plant Breeding from the Department of Genetics and Plant Breeding at SAU and secured CGPA 3.63 out of 4.00 in the academic year of 2007-2009. He received the Golden Seed project Fellowship 2017-2020 as a Doctor of Philosophy (PhD) researcher under the Ministry of Agriculture, Food and Rural Affairs (MAFRA), Republic of Korea, for pursuing PhD study at Sunchon National University, Sunchon, South Korea. He was also awarded the fellowship from the National Science and Information and Communication Technology (NSICT) for the Master of Science in Genetics and Plant Breeding.
